<?php
/**
* Braintree Successful Result
*
* @package Braintree
* @subpackage Result
* @copyright 2010 Braintree Payment Solutions
*/
/**
* Braintree Successful Result
*
* A Successful Result will be returned from gateway methods when
* validations pass. It will provide access to the created resource.
*
* For example, when creating a customer, Braintree_Result_Successful will
* respond to <b>customer</b> like so:
*
* <code>
* $result = Braintree_Customer::create(array('first_name' => "John"));
* if ($result->success) {
* // Braintree_Result_Successful
* echo "Created customer {$result->customer->id}";
* } else {
* // Braintree_Result_Error
* }
* </code>
*
*
* @package Braintree
* @subpackage Result
* @copyright 2010 Braintree Payment Solutions
*/
class Braintree_Result_Successful extends Braintree_Instance {
/**
*
* @var boolean always true
*/
public $success = true;
/**
*
* @var string stores the internal name of the object providing access to
*/
private $_returnObjectName;
/**
* @ignore
* @param string $classToReturn name of class to instantiate
*/
public function __construct($objToReturn = null) {
if (!empty($objToReturn)) {
// get a lowercase direct name for the property
$property = Braintree_Util::cleanClassName(get_class($objToReturn));
// save the name for indirect access
$this->_returnObjectName = $property;
// create the property!
$this->{$property} = $objToReturn;
}
}
/**
*
* @ignore
* @return string string representation of the object's structure
*/
public function __toString() {
$returnObject = $this->_returnObjectName;
return __CLASS__ . '[' . $this->{$returnObject}
->__toString() . ']';
}
}
